Samsung Galaxy A04 vs. Motorola Razr 50 Ultra: A Tale of Two Smartphones
Let's dive into a comparative analysis of the Samsung Galaxy A04 and the Motorola Razr 50 Ultra, two phones occupying vastly different spaces in the mobile landscape. This isn't just a spec sheet showdown; we're going to translate those numbers into real-world experiences to help you understand which phone might be your perfect fit.
1. Specifications Breakdown
| Feature | Samsung Galaxy A04 | Motorola Razr 50 Ultra | Real-World Implications |
|---|---|---|---|
| Design | |||
| Dimensions (mm) | 164.4 x 76.3 x 9.1 | 171.4 x 74 x 7.1 | Razr 50 Ultra is significantly more compact when folded, pocketable |
| Weight (g) | 192 | 189 | Negligible difference in weight |
| Foldable | No | Yes | Razr offers a unique form factor, compact when folded |
| Display | |||
| Size (inches) | 6.5 | 6.9 | Razr offers a larger main screen |
| Resolution (px) | 720 x 1600 | 1080 x 2640 | Razr boasts much sharper visuals, crisper text and images |
| Display Type | PLS LCD | Foldable LTPO AMOLED | Razr's display offers vibrant colors, deeper blacks, and power efficiency |
| Refresh Rate (Hz) | N/A | 165 | Razr delivers incredibly smooth scrolling and animations |
| Performance | |||
| Chipset | Helio P35 |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 | Razr provides vastly superior processing power, smoother multitasking, gaming |
| CPU | Octa-core 2.3 GHz | Octa-core up to 3.0 GHz | Razr handles demanding tasks with ease |
| RAM (GB) | 4 | 12 | Razr enables seamless multitasking and app switching |
| Camera | |||
| Main Camera (MP) | 50 | 50 (Samsung GN8) | Razr likely offers better low-light performance and image quality |
| Selfie Camera (MP) | 5 | 32 | Razr provides a much higher resolution selfie camera |
| Battery Life | |||
| Capacity (mAh) | 5000 | 4000 | A04 likely offers longer battery life due to lower power consumption |
2. Key Insights
The Samsung Galaxy A04 is a budget-friendly device focused on essential functionality. Its large battery is a standout feature, promising extended usage. However, its processor and display technology are less powerful, leading to a more basic user experience.
The Motorola Razr 50 Ultra is a premium foldable smartphone with cutting-edge technology. Its powerful processor, stunning display, and innovative design come at a significantly higher price. The foldable design allows for a large screen in a compact form factor, perfect for portability.
3. User Profiles and Recommendations
A04: Ideal for budget-conscious users who prioritize battery life and basic communication features. Students, seniors, or anyone seeking a simple, reliable phone will find it suitable.
Razr 50 Ultra: Geared towards tech enthusiasts and early adopters who value innovation, performance, and a unique design. Professionals, content creators, and those who demand a top-tier mobile experience will appreciate its capabilities.
4. Buying Decision Framework
- What is your budget? The A04 is a budget option, while the Razr 50 Ultra sits in the premium price range.
- What are your performance needs? For basic tasks like calling, texting, and web browsing, the A04 suffices. For demanding applications, gaming, and multitasking, the Razr 50 Ultra is necessary.
- Do you value portability and a unique design? The Razr's foldable design offers a compact form factor that might appeal to some.
